Description
Explore a city of Gothic architecture torn between past and future in Desolus, a first person puzzle game. Solve Escher-like puzzles through the use of black holes, traveling back and forth through time to make architecture whole again. Prevent a cataclysm which fractures reality, and save the city.
Desolus is created by Mark J. Mayers, produced by Ty Taylor, features an original soundtrack by Kyle Landry, and audio by James Primate. Desolus is published by The Quantum Astrophysicists Guild.
Features
- Explore a city of Gothic architecture torn between past and future in Desolus, a first person puzzle game.
- An enigmatic cataclysm has fractured reality, opening portals which lead to other times. Explore the past and future versions of an expansive city.
- Solve Escher-like puzzles through the use of black holes, traveling back and forth through time to make architecture whole again.
- Challenge your spatial thinking by navigating impossible architecture, as reality distorts and time becomes increasingly unstable.
- Activate holograms to move massive portals between floors of crumbled cathedrals, allowing you to traverse structures which only partially exist in one time.
- Partner with the city's guardian to prevent a cataclysm which threatens to merge past and future. Save the City of Desolus from annihilation.
- Listen to an atmospheric original piano soundtrack created by Kyle Landry.
History
Mark Mayers is the primary developer of Desolus, responsible for art, programming, and design of the game.
Mark has a wealth of experience in the games industry, having shipped several award winning titles such as Outer Wilds, and Manifold Garden.
Desolus began as a series of prototypes from 2015 to 2018, while Mark also worked at MIT researching artificial intelligence.
In 2015 Mark partnered with the pianist Kyle Landry to create the soundtrack for Desolus. Kyle is renowned for his virtuosity as a pianist, and hosts popular YouTube and Twitch channels. Kyle works collaboratively with Mark to create the original soundtrack for Desolus, which is reminiscent of classical composers.
In early 2019, Mark left Boston to pursue development of Desolus full time while living in Seattle.
Mark is an avid member of the independent game communities in Boston and Seattle. He has shown the game at festivals nationwide, including an exhibit at the Smithsonian American Art Museum.
Desolus is currently in development. Press can contact Mark to request a build.
